About M G Collis

M G Collis is a scholar working on Molecular Biology, Physiology, Physiology, Cardiology and Cardiovascular Medicine and Endocrinology, Diabetes and Metabolism, having authored 61 papers that have together received 2.7k indexed citations. Recurring topics across this work include Adenosine and Purinergic Signaling (20 papers), Nitric Oxide and Endothelin Effects (11 papers), Eicosanoids and Hypertension Pharmacology (10 papers), Hormonal Regulation and Hypertension (9 papers), Receptor Mechanisms and Signaling (8 papers), Pharmacological Receptor Mechanisms and Effects (7 papers), Renin-Angiotensin System Studies (6 papers) and Poisoning and overdose treatments (3 papers). The work is most often cited by research in Physiology (1.1k citations), Cellular and Molecular Neuroscience (483 citations), Cardiology and Cardiovascular Medicine (531 citations), Endocrine and Autonomic Systems (155 citations) and Physiology (528 citations). M G Collis has collaborated with scholars based in United Kingdom, Belgium and United States. Frequent co-authors include Susanna M.O. Hourani, J R Keddie, Christine M. Brown, Simon M. Poucher, Paul M. Vanhoutte, C J Bowmer, M S Yates, Paul M. Vanhoutte, Gemma N. Jones and Parminder Singh. Their work appears in journals such as Journal of Pharmacy and Pharmacology, British Journal of Pharmacology, European Journal of Pharmacology, Hypertension and Journal of Pharmacology and Experimental Therapeutics.
